  • Java and Open office

    Just downloaded a Java update and part of the download included Open Office installer.

    Anyone tried it? will it conflict with office?? Scared to try it at the moment so any advice gratefully received.

      Java is by Sun MicroSystems and Star Office of Which Open Office is an off shoot is also by Sun MicroSystems.

      When you downloaded the Java Update, if I remember correctly there would have been an option for OO which you have to deselect if you don't want.

      I think basically Sun are pushing OO as a good alernative Office Suite to Microsoft Office.

            Installing Open Office shouldn't conflict with MS Office.

            I've never had any problems running both OO and MS Office suites along side each other and I've not as yet heard of anybody else having a problem.

            Basically OO offers the same facilities as MS Office but OO is FREE.

            OO will also open a lot (not all) of MS Office files and is pretty much (not 100%) compatible with MS Office.
